Occupational exposure banding, often known as hazard banding, is often a system meant to swiftly and properly assign chemical substances into particular groups (bands), which more info correspond to a range of exposure concentrations created to shield employee wellness. These bands are assigned based upon a chemical’s toxicological potency plus the adverse health and fitness effects associated with exposure into the chemical [ McKernan et al. 2016 ]. The output of this method is undoubtedly an occupational exposure band (OEB).
